Voss has two shots to extend steeplechase streak in A.P. Smithwick

SARATOGA SPRINGS, N.Y. – Trainer Elizabeth Voss has won the last three Grade 1 steeplechase stakes run at Saratoga, a streak she looks to continue Thursday when she runs Portrade and Modem in the Grade 1, $150,000 A.P. Smithwick at 2 1/16 miles.

Voss finished first and third in last year’s Smithwick with Bob Le Beau and Portrade. In the Grade 1 New York Turf Writers Cup three weeks later, Portrade won while Bob Le Beau – the 2015 New York Turf Writers winner – was injured and ultimately euthanized.

In April, Portrade finished second in the Temple Gwathmey in Middleburg, Va., beaten a neck by Scorpiancer, who came back to win the Iroquois Stakes by 16 lengths before getting hurt. Portrade, meanwhile, finished fourth in the National Hunt Cup at Radnor.

“He’s run the same way there the last two years,” Voss said of the Radnor race. “I don’t know if it’s the course being right-handed or what. He’s an honest horse; he’ll always give his best effort. I’d like to say we’ll be out in front, but I think everybody’s caught on and won’t let us have it so easy.”

Modem, a 7-year-old gelding, is making his first start in the U.S. after racing 46 times, 19 over jumps, mostly in Ireland. Voss’s husband, Gary Murray, picked the horse out, and he only recently arrived to the stable.

“We just got him here, but the trip didn’t seem to take much out of him,” Voss said. “He’s been feeling great. He’s a great mover. Obviously, he’s run plenty of times over jumps. He knows what he’s doing.”

Jack Doyle, who teamed with Voss to win this race last year with Bob Le Beau and in 2014 with Makari, rides Modem, who gets Lasix for the first time. At 154 pounds, Modem is the second highweight, just behind Mr. Hot Stuff, who totes 156.

Trainer Jack Fisher won the A.P. Smithwick in 2015 with Choral Society and in 2013 with Mr. Hot Stuff. Now 11, Mr. Hot Stuff is back for another shot at the Smithwick. In his most recent start, he was pulled up in the Grade 1 Iroquois after another horse jumped into him, Fisher said. Prior to that, he finished third, 12 lengths behind Scorpiancer and Portrade, in the Temple Gwathmey.

“I wish he was 7,” Fisher said. “He’s a cool horse. He loves what he’s doing. We’re giving him a shot.”

Fisher also sends out Schoodic, who adds blinkers following a fifth-place finish in the National Hunt Cup.

“I thought he was just galloping around in his last start,” Fisher said. “Adding blinkers I thought might sharpen him up a little bit.”

All the Way Jose, a 15-length winner of a handicap race in May, will represent Hall of Fame trainer Jonathan Sheppard, a five-time Smithwick winner. He gets in light with 144 pounds – 12 fewer than Mr. Hot Stuff.

Completing the field are Simenon, Andi’amu, Diplomat, Balance the Budget, Swansea Mile, and Charminster.
